Shauna Sconce & Lisa Tuttle Present 'At First Blush' at Kranzberg 10/22-23

By:

At First Blush - An Evening of Cabaret with Shauna Sconce & Lisa Tuttle comes to the Kranzberg Arts Center on 501 North Grand in St. Louis, MO.

Event Dates: Oct 22, 2010 8:00 PM & Oct 23, 2010 8:00 PM

Event Page: http://www.brownpapertickets.com/event/124571

One of St. Louis' most delightful duos, "Blush" makes their cabaret debut with a fresh look at pop, rock, and standards. With original arrangements, their signature vocal blend, and a dash of girl talk you're in for a relaxed, entertaining evening. Tim Schall directs, with arrangements by Lisa Tuttle.

"The smooth vocals of Shauna Sconce and Lisa Tuttle will remind you of the commercial sound of the Dixie Chicks or the Judds. Backed by Lisa, Shauna delivers torch classics that will transport you beyond their collective pop sound to the reverie of a hushed and attentive cabaret room."

Rick Jensen, Singer/Songwriter/Director, MAC, Bistro, & GLAMA Award Winner, New York, NY

"Go see Shauna and Lisa! Shauna's voice is the aural equivalent of warm molasses and comes directly from her soul. Lisa at the piano provides sparkle and spice. Together they are a wow."

Alex Rybeck, Composer/Pianist/Arranger, 2010 MAC Award Nominee, New York, NY

"Shauna and Lisa- They're sassy, they're classy, and they're musically sublime!"

Jason Graae, Actor/Comedian/Dancer, L.A. Drama Critics Circle Award Winner, Los Angeles, CA

Tickets are $20 and available at www.brownpapertickets.com/event/124571. A portion of show proceeds will benefit Stray Rescue St. Louis.
